What is a Dual-Door Baler?

A Dual-Door Baler, as the name suggests, is a type of vertical baling machine equipped with two independent doors—one for feeding material and the other for bale ejection. Unlike traditional balers that typically have a single door, the dual-door configuration enhances both the efficiency and safety of the baling process.

The feeding door is used to load waste material into the compression chamber, while the secondary door is used to remove or eject the finished bale. This separation of loading and unloading activities reduces downtime and allows for continuous operation, making it an excellent choice for facilities that need to process large amounts of waste quickly and efficiently.

Key Features of Dual-Door Balers

  1. Separate Loading and Ejection Doors:
    The dual-door design allows for simultaneous loading of new material and removal of finished bales. This feature is particularly advantageous for operations where speed and efficiency are paramount, as it minimizes waiting time between bale cycles.
  2. Robust Construction and High Compression Force:
    Dual-door balers are built with heavy-duty frames and powerful hydraulic systems that can exert significant compression force. This allows them to compact a variety of materials—such as cardboard, paper, plastic, and textiles—into dense, stackable bales that optimize storage space.
  3. Adjustable Bale Size and Weight:
    Many dual-door balers come with adjustable settings, enabling operators to modify the bale size and weight according to their specific requirements. This flexibility ensures that the baled material meets the specifications needed for transportation or resale.
  4. User-Friendly Operation:
    These balers are designed with ease of use in mind. Features like automatic bale ejection, hydraulic door locks, and intuitive control panels simplify the baling process and reduce the risk of operator errors.
  5. Enhanced Safety Features:
    The dual-door configuration improves operational safety by ensuring that the operator is not exposed to the compaction chamber during material loading or bale removal. In addition, many models come equipped with safety interlocks, emergency stop buttons, and safety guards.

 

Benefits of Using a Dual-Door Baler

  1. Increased Efficiency and Throughput:
    The separate feeding and ejection doors allow for continuous operation, reducing downtime and increasing overall productivity. This makes dual-door balers highly efficient for high-volume recycling facilities.
  2. Optimized Space Utilization:
    By compressing loose materials into compact bales, dual-door balers help businesses optimize their storage and transportation space. This not only reduces storage costs but also lowers the number of trips needed to transport the bales to recycling centers.
  3. Versatility:
    Dual-door balers are capable of handling a wide variety of materials, including cardboard, paper, plastics, textiles, and more. This versatility makes them suitable for use in a diverse range of industries, such as manufacturing, retail, distribution, and logistics.
  4. Cost Savings:
    Compacted bales take up significantly less space, which means reduced storage costs and fewer transportation expenses. Furthermore, businesses can generate additional revenue by selling their compacted bales to recycling companies.
  5. Improved Workplace Safety:
    With safety features like separate loading and unloading doors, automatic bale ejection, and robust hydraulic door locks, dual-door balers minimize the risk of accidents during operation.

 

Applications of Dual-Door Balers

Dual-door balers are used across various industries, including:

  • Recycling Facilities: To compact different recyclable materials into bales for easy handling, storage, and transportation.
  • Manufacturing Plants: For compressing production scrap, packaging materials, and other types of industrial waste.
  • Retail and Warehousing: To bale cardboard boxes, packaging film, and other waste generated during inventory and logistics operations.
  • Textile Industry: For compacting fabric and textile waste, which can then be recycled or repurposed.
  • Distribution Centers: To manage large volumes of packaging waste efficiently.

 

Choosing the Right Dual-Door Baler

When selecting a dual-door baler, it’s essential to consider the following factors:

  • Material Type and Volume: Choose a model with the appropriate compression force and chamber size based on the types of material you need to process and the volume of waste generated.
  • Operational Space: Dual-door balers vary in size, so it’s crucial to ensure that the machine fits within your available space and layout.
  • Bale Size and Weight Requirements: Select a baler that can produce bales with the desired dimensions and weight to meet your storage and transportation needs.
  • Safety Features: Prioritize models that offer comprehensive safety features to ensure the well-being of your operators.
